2,617. That’s the number of active COVID-19 cases involving schools as of late, according to Health Minister Dato’ Sri Dr. Adham Baba. Overall, they span 49 clusters. As the number of community cases continues to stay above 2,000 across Malaysia, we look at what needs to be done to protect our precious schoolchildren and teachers, together with Professor Dr Sanjay Rampal, Epidemiologist at Universiti Malaya.   Image source: Shutterstock See omnystudio.com/listener [https://omnystudio.com/listener] for privacy information.

Postcards From the Future

The global call for this year's Earth Day was for everyone to work together to Restore Our Earth. Here in Malaysia, Malaysians are being called upon to plant 100 million trees by 2025 to promote the country's green agenda, but despite this, the degazettement of many forests are still being proposed by local authorities. While contemplating this disconnect, we will also look at how campaigners for environmental causes are getting creative to fight green-fatigue, and zoom in on the Postcards from the Future [https://saveklnfr.wixsite.com/website] campaign [https://www.instagram.com/p/CNxHVKMB4lK/?igshid=1kqermv3n70yb], another weapon in the arsenal to stop the degazettement of the Kuala Langat North Forest Reserve.
